About Bertel Nilsson
Bertel Nilsson is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Water Science and Technology, Geochemistry and Petrology, Environmental Chemistry and Ecology, having authored 57 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Groundwater flow and contamination studies (31 papers),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(22 papers), Groundwater and Isotope Geochemistry (18 papers), Soil and Water Nutrient Dynamics (14 papers), Hydraulic Fracturing and Reservoir Analysis (9 papers), Soil and Unsaturated Flow (8 papers), Geophysical Methods and Applications (6 papers) and Geophysical and Geoelectrical Methods (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Geochemistry and Petrology (445 citations), Environmental Engineering (725 citations), Environmental Chemistry (362 citations), Water Science and Technology (477 citations) and Geophysics (133 citations). Bertel Nilsson has collaborated with scholars based in Denmark, Spain and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Peter Engesgaard, Jacob Kidmose, Jens Christian Refsgaard, Knud Erik Klint, Roy C. Sidle, Mette Dahl, Martin Hansen, Johnny Fredericia, Sachin Karan and Lars Troldborg.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Hydrology, Geological Survey of Denmark and Greenland Bulletin, Hydrogeology Journal, Water Resources Research and Ground Water.
